So I was browsing digitized copies of the +Edmonton Journal and was reading the Mar.1 1919 edition when I kept seeing this. Nestled in between adverts and stories, it seems to be a reply to another odd insert that simply says " ELEVEN EIGHTY-ONE" , again scattered all over the place. I read a few more editions from March 1919 and there it was again and again. What is it??
Unfortunately the online editions ran out and therefore ended my quest to answer the question below, who is 1181? Or what is 1181?? It's going to bug me for some time.
Any ideas what it is?

Day 1 : Gage Seethspoon
Gage Seethspoon
Gage Seethspoon was a terrible child,
Vile and vicious, completely wild.
And while his mother long suffering wept,
Out of doors this sly cad crept.
With trusty stick to the fields he fled,
To whip and wallop and beat the head,
Of any dear creature not quick to flee,
Or swift enough to climb a tree.
Until one day in a twist of fate,
Terrible Gage Seethspoon became the bait!
A pack of wolves which had gone unseen,
Taught the boy soundly for being so mean.
Today's moral dear reader, is don't be a jerk to animals.
-Mrs. Cordelia P. Clonkwater
